On Tue, Oct 27, 2020 at 10:39:52PM +0200, Ville Syrjala wrote:
> From: Ville Syrjälä <ville.syrj...@linux.intel.com>
> 
> The dbuf state will be where we collect all the inter-pipe dbuf
> allocation stuff. Start by moving the actual per-pipe ddb entries
> there.
> 
> v2: Rebase
> 
> Cc: Stanislav Lisovskiy <stanislav.lisovs...@intel.com>
> Signed-off-by: Ville Syrjälä <ville.syrj...@linux.intel.com>

Reviewed-by: Stanislav Lisovskiy <stanislav.lisovs...@intel.com>
